Cement, prices dip in June, UAE
13 July 2009


The prices of cement and steel products have fallen by up to 17.6 per cent and 10 per cent respectively in June comparing with May, reflecting the gravity of economic crisis that has slowed down the growth in the real estate sector.

The construction material price index, prepared by the Statistics Center-Abu Dhabi, or SCAD, issued on Saturday, showed volatility in June against May with prices fluctuating sharply as a result of the global economic crisis. The index that monitors 138 items, showed a decline of 61.3 per cent in the prices of construction materials in June comparing with May figures.

The statistical survey, which aimed at discouraging price manipulation, records prices of materials representing 90 per cent of the items widely used in construction.
